RE: ?'s on the X-charger!
1. The hi-po kit uses a cold air intake, while the cali kit uses the stock gt airbox.
2.Both kits come with the 3" pulley which makes 6-7psi
3. A smaller pulley makes more boost, not bigger, but a 2.8" should be fine with their tune and that maeks about 9 psi.
4.probably around 6 hours.
5. The wet-x kit is methanol/water injection and it cools IAT's to the point of almost being like an intercooler. You can increase timing with each kit using thissetup and not worry as much about heat soak. (more power more consistantly.)
6. you may want to just get dyno tuned. If you tell doug your mods when you order the kit, he can make a few tweaks for you, but nothing comapres to a dyno tune.

RE: ?'s on the X-charger!
ORIGINAL: GrayPony
Your estimateisincorrect and way high. To date the highest HP (dyno sheet documented)Hi-Po with the 2.8 pulley and water injection is 310. There is an intercooler in development that should unleash the rest of the X's power. (the test results were great)

RE: ?'s on the X-charger!
I would guess the Hi-Po kit comes with the smaller pulley as standard. that just my guess since I dont have it. the wet kit doesnt add 25hp. Again I think the300-310rwhp is the highest Ive seen and thats with the wet system. why are soset on adding up the horsepower numbers to come up with a hp number. A dyno will show you moreabout the performance thatjust a hpnumber. remember its the total area under the line that counts not just a hp number...also the torque number/area under the line is what your interested in.torque is what you feel forcing you into the seat not hp.
